The power supply you have is the bare minimum a 7950 requires. Make sure your case has enough airflow for the GPU and make sure you have 2 six pin PCIe power connectors free on your PSU. I would also recommend upgrading your RAM. A 7950 + i7 920 probably wont be able to play games at MAX, but very close to it (if you have 8GB of DDR3).
